**Onboarding: Nightbarrow Scheduler (Support)**

Nightbarrow runs nightly data backfills for the Ortel warehouse. Jobs kick off at 02:00 local; most finish by 05:30. If a customer reports stale dashboards, check the Nightbarrow run log first — failed jobs auto-retry twice, then page the data team. Do not manually rerun backfills without approval. Read-only access is fine for triage. To open the ops console in an emergency, use the recovery passphrase below:

unlock words, yagug-yawip: oliix-fenael

# Flaglight Rollouts — Approvals

Quick version for on-call: any rollout touching more than 5% of traffic needs an approval in Flaglight before the ramp continues. Kill switches don't need approval — just flip them and note it in the incident channel. Scheduled ramps pause automatically if error budget burns hot. If you're stuck at 2 a.m. with a pending approval, there's one person authorized to override, and that's the approver below.

account owner for tagep-bafof: Norael Gilax Juleth

Subject: On-call handover — Graphloom visualizer

Hi Tomas,

Handing over the Graphloom dependency graph visualizer. Current state: the render worker occasionally stalls on graphs above ~40k edges; mitigation is to restart the worker pod, which is safe and loses no data. A fix is in review but not merged — please don't deploy it without the layout team's sign-off. Logs worth watching: `edge-batch timeout` warnings, which precede stalls by a few minutes. If anything escalates beyond a restart, reach the layout team directly at the address below.

escalation mailbox, bagef-bagag: oliax.drumir.jorath@crelvolabs.test

### Step 2: Ledger credentials

The Marrowgate loyalty ledger validates every points transaction against its write-ahead journal. Copy `ledger.env.sample` to `ledger.env`, set `LEDGER_REGION=north`, and verify the journal path is writable before first boot. The ledger will not accept writes without its API credential, so append that secret on the next line.

sealed setting: LEDGER_TOKEN5=6d086